Defining Cosmetology

La Joya NM makeup school studentCosmetology is an occupation that is everything about making the human anatomy look more attractive through the application of cosmetics. So of course it makes sense that numerous cosmetology schools are regarded as beauty schools. Most of us think of makeup when we hear the term cosmetics, but really a cosmetic can be almost anything that improves the appearance of a person’s skin, hair or nails. If you want to work as a cosmetologist, almost all states mandate that you take some type of specialized training and then be licensed. Once you are licensed, the work settings include not only La Joya NM beauty salons and barber shops, but also such venues as spas, hotels and resorts. Many cosmetologists, once they have acquired experience and a client base, launch their own shops or salons. Others will start servicing customers either in their own residences or will go to the client’s house, or both. As previously stated, in most states working cosmetologists must be licensed. In certain states there is an exception. Only those conducting more skilled services, for instance hairstylists, are required to be licensed. Other people working in cosmetology and less skilled, including shampooers, are not required to become licensed in those states.

Cosmetologist Certificates and Degrees

La Joya NM hair design student cutting hairThere are essentially two options offered to receive cosmetology training and a credential after completion. You can enroll in a certificate (or diploma) program, or you can work toward an Associate’s degree. Certificate programs generally take 12 to 18 months to finish, while an Associate’s degree commonly takes about 2 years. If you enroll in a certificate program you will be trained in each of the major areas of cosmetology. Shorter programs are offered if you want to specialize in just one area, for instance hair coloring. A degree program will also probably feature management and marketing training so that graduates are better prepared to operate a parlor or other La Joya NM business. More advanced degrees are not common, but Bachelor and Master’s degree programs are available in such areas as salon or spa management. Whichever type of course you go with, it’s essential to make certain that it’s recognized by the New Mexico Board of Cosmetology. Numerous states only recognize schools that are accredited by certain reputable organizations, including the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S). Online Cosmetology Classes

La Joya NM student attending online beauty schoolOnline beauty classes are advantageous for La Joya NM students who are employed full time and have family commitments that make it difficult to attend a more traditional school. There are numerous online cosmetology school programs offered that can be attended via a desktop computer or laptop at the student’s convenience. More traditional cosmetology schools are frequently fast paced due to the fact that many courses are as short as six or eight months. This means that a significant amount of time is spent in the classroom. With internet courses, you are dealing with the same volume of material, but you are not devoting many hours outside of your home or travelling to and from classes. On the other hand, it’s vital that the school you choose can provide internship training in local salons and parlors in order that you also receive the hands-on training required for a comprehensive education. Without the internship portion of the training, it’s difficult to gain the skills needed to work in any area of the cosmetology industry. So don’t forget if you choose to enroll in an online program to confirm that internship training is provided in your area.

Is the School Accredited? It’s essential to make sure that the cosmetology college you choose is accredited. The accreditation should be by a U.S. Department of Education recognized local or national organization, such as the National Accrediting Commission for Cosmetology Arts & Sciences (NACCAS). Schools accredited by the NACCAS must meet their high standards assuring a quality curriculum and education. Accreditation may also be necessary for getting student loans or financial aid, which often are not obtainable in 87028 for non- accredited schools. It’s also a prerequisite for licensing in some states that the training be accredited. And as a concluding benefit, a number of La Joya NM businesses will not hire recent graduates of non-accredited schools, or might look more positively upon individuals with accredited training.

Is Plenty of Hands-On Training Provided?  Practicing and mastering cosmetology techniques and abilities requires plenty of practice on people. Check how much live, hands-on training is provided in the cosmetology lessons you will be attending. Some schools have salons on site that make it possible for students to practice their growing talents on volunteers. If a beauty academy offers little or no scheduled live training, but instead relies predominantly on the use of mannequins, it may not be the best alternative for developing your skills. Therefore try to find other schools that offer this kind of training.

Is Financial Assistance Offered?  The majority of beauty schools provide financial aid or student loan assistance for their students. Find out if the schools you are looking at have a financial aid department. Talk to a counselor and identify what student loans or grants you may get approved for. If the school belongs to the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S), it will have scholarships offered to students too. If a school meets all of your other qualifications with the exception of cost, do not discard it as an alternative before you determine what financial help may be available.
